EJAK v. STATE

No. 2D13-5332.

201 So.3d 1228 (2016)

Amer Ali EJAK, Appellant, v. STATE of Florida,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Second District.

October 19, 2016.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Howard L. Dimmig, II , Public Defender, and Ivy R. Ginsberg , Special Assistant Public Defender, Bartow, for Appellant.

Pamela Jo Bondi , Attorney General, Tallahassee, and Cerese Crawford Taylor , Assistant Attorney General, Tampa, for Appellee.


BY ORDER OF THE COURT:

Appellant's motion for rehearing, written opinion and/or certification is granted to the extent that we substitute the following opinion for the per curiam affirmance issued April 29, 2016. The motion is denied in all other respects. No further motions for rehearing will be entertained.
